John Carter, Jr was born in 1813 and presumably in the state of Kentucky. This is the earliest ancestor in this line that has been documented. Theories are that he was born in either Nelson or Shelby county, Kentucky; however, nothing at this point can be proven.It is felt that this Carter line traces back to the North Carolina Carter line, but further research needs to be done in order to document this.It is known that he was in Owen county Indiana by the year 1833, he is shown living in the Montgomery township area of Owen county in the 1840 census, and in the Taylor township area just north of Quincy in the 1850 Owen county census. Although John was married to Eliza Nutterfield, no proof of their marriage can as yet be found. They were the parents of 13 children, 3 of them dying in infancy and two of them dying in the Civil War.Sometime just after 1860, John moved about 1 and 1/4 miles north into Putnam county. His first wife, Eliza died there and John remarried to Ann Sinclair in 1867. John and Ann resided there until their deaths. The children of John and Eliza settled in Morgan, Monroe, Owen, Putnam and Tipton counties in Indiana.
